Dominick F. DiBernardi, 98, of Dunlevy, passed away on Saturday, September 4, 2021, in Mon Valley Hospital. He was born on January 21, 1923, in Ellsworth, the son of Pasquale and Rosaria (DiNatale) DiBernardi. In addition to his parents he is predeceased by his wife, Clara A. DiBernardi; sister, Ann M. Gedeon; and an infant brother.
Dominick is survived by a son, Lewis DiBernardi, of Dunlevy; daughter, Rose Marie (Gerald) Govi, of Yukon; three very special grandsons, Jared M. Govi, Justin E. (Renee) Govi, and Jordan M. (Leah) Govi; four great-grandchildren whom he cherished, Colton N. Govi, and Madysen Grace, Waylon Michael and Wyatt Joseph Govi; a very special friend and loving companion of 23 years, Betty Falsetti, of Canonsburg; niece, Dorianne Sharp, of Virginia Beach; and several nephews and cousins.
Dominick was an Army veteran of World War II having served in a medical unit in the South Pacific. He worked for Wheeling-Pittsburgh Steel for 42 years. He was an outstanding soccer player for the Dunlevy Redbirds having played into his early 40's. Hunting with his son and grandsons was a passion for him.
We honor Dominick by remembering him as an amazing person who played a unique and special role in all our lives. He was living proof of how fine a person can be – a genuine individual with a rare friendliness, contagious smile and a huge heart. He always had time to listen and quick to offer help when needed. Dominick was completely dedicated to his family and will be sorely missed by all who loved him dearly.
